Alert: Driver-assignment heuristic acting up. The Pathloom matcher on the Orvale fleet occasionally assigns drivers to pickups way outside their zone when demand spikes — you'll see it as a burst of long-ETA complaints. Usually it self-corrects in ten minutes; if not, toggle the fallback matcher. The runbook with the toggle steps is on the page below.

operations page: https://jenkins.torvadyn.local/build/deploy/display/pages/611247f0a622ae80

Ticket: Config drift in LogLantern audit-log viewer. The staging instance of LogLantern is showing retention and pagination settings that differ from what Terraform declares. Mira noticed filtered queries timing out after last week's hotfix, which likely bypassed the pipeline. Please compare against the declared state before Thursday's deploy. The current live values are as follows.

settings of tagag-fafof:
holiel:
  pin: 4034
  tenant: norys
  seal: seal_c0ae53f1
  metrics_host: metrics.holiel.zarqelcorp.example
  standby_team: drumir
  escalation: sorius-aldath
  nonce: b972ce

## Service Account: reminder-runner

Owner: Platform team at Bristlecone Health Systems.

Purpose: nightly job that sends appointment reminders for the Larkfield Clinic scheduler. Runs at 02:00 local, retries twice, then pages on-call.

Scope: read-only on appointments, send-only on the Chirp notification service. No patient record access.

Rotation: quarterly. If reminders stop, check job logs first, then credential validity. The key currently in use is shown below.

app token of faduf-fahap = qvz11-oVDfodQjTcO

Divestiture of Coastal Fittings is on track. Buyer diligence closes Friday. Headcount transfers: 41. Retained accounts: the Marrowgate and Stenniford portfolios move to central sales. Commission treatment for in-flight deals is frozen at current rates through close. Sales leads should not discuss the transaction externally until the announcement. Final pricing and the buyer's conditions remain restricted. The strategic reasoning behind accepting these terms appears in the confidential note below.

board note of yahig-yahif: Silmirox Works plans to raise the Aldius list price by 18.5 percent in January. The steering committee signed off on a budget of $141.9 million for Project Tamix. The renewal with Eliysek Logistics closes at $114.1 million a year, 18.9 percent below the last contract. Project Gordor slips by a full year because of the supplier delay.